What is A4 Copier Paper?

A4 paper belongs to the ISO 216 standard, which specifies the sizes of paper used in numerous countries worldwide. The measurements of A4 paper are 210 mm × 297 mm (8.27 in × 11.69 in). This size is typically utilized for documents, letters, reports, and other printed materials. A4 paper is extensively accepted in the business sector, universities, and homes.

The weight of the paper, which is generally determined in grams per square meter (gsm), substantially affects its quality and sturdiness. A4 paper is commonly readily available in weights varying from 70 gsm to 300 gsm.

Types of A4 Copier Paper

A4 photo copier paper comes in various types, each developed for specific purposes. Here are a few of the most common types:

  1. Standard Copier Paper (80 gsm)
    The go-to choice for daily printing, basic photo copier paper is ideal for fundamental printing tasks. It is affordable and functional for black-and-white files.

  2. Premium Copier Paper (90-100 gsm)
    Slightly much heavier and smoother than basic paper, premium photo copier paper is perfect for premium prints, presentations, and documents that require a professional appearance.

  3. Recycled Copier Paper
    Made from recycled products, this type of paper is an environmentally friendly option for those aiming to lessen their environmental effect. It is offered in numerous weights and appropriates for everyday use.

  4. Image Paper
    A4 image paper has a customized covering that permits lively color recreation and is used for printing photographs or high-resolution images.

  5. Cardstock (200-300 gsm)
    Heavier than traditional photo copier paper, cardstock appropriates for producing cards, leaflets, and other products that need strength.

Getting A4 copier paper might seem uncomplicated, but there are a number of elements to consider to ensure you are making the finest choice for your needs:

  1. Weight: As explained above, the weight of the paper affects its density and sturdiness. Consider what sort of documents you will be printing. For everyday prints, standard paper might be sufficient, while presentations might require a much heavier stock.

  2. Brightness: The brightness of the paper can affect the quality of the printed output. Greater brightness levels (usually above 90) result in sharper images and text.

  3. Finish: Decide whether you need a smooth or textured finish based on the last application of the printed material. Smooth paper is better for high-quality prints, while textured paper may add a professional touch to innovative projects.

  4. Ecological Impact: If sustainability is a priority for you or your company, think about selecting recycled or sustainably sourced paper.

  5. Expense: Prices can differ substantially based upon type and quality. Balancing your budget with your quality requirements will assist you in making the right decision.
